When your car won’t start, most people’s first call is to a tow truck — and that alone can cost $100 or more.
With mobile car repair, there’s no need for towing. We come to your location, diagnose the problem, and fix it on-site whenever possible. That’s instant savings before the repair even begins.
Traditional auto shops have expensive rent, utilities, and staff overhead — all of which get built into their pricing.
As a mobile mechanic, At Home Auto Care keeps costs low, allowing us to offer competitive, transparent pricing. You get professional repairs without paying for a waiting room or front-desk staff.
We know how frustrating hidden fees can be. Our mobile mechanics give you upfront estimates before any work starts, with no surprise add-ons.
By being transparent about labor and parts, we help you make informed decisions and control your costs.
Small issues can turn into expensive repairs if left unchecked. Mobile mechanics make it easier to stay consistent with maintenance, preventing problems before they become costly.
Oil changes, battery checks, and brake inspections at home or work keep your car in top shape — and save you thousands over time.
